zenfone9: Intent filter for QS_TILE need to be exported
Fix Unvailable tiles
E TileLifecycleManager: Failed to bind to service
E TileLifecycleManager: java.lang.SecurityException: Not allowed to bind to service Intent { act=android.service.quicksettings.action.QS_TILE cmp=org.omnirom.device/.VolumeTile (has extras) }
Change-Id: I479b488a283f1b934e013064a53998266896d7c7
diff --git a/DeviceParts/AndroidManifest.xml b/DeviceParts/AndroidManifest.xml
index b00fbd9..fce12c7 100644
--- a/DeviceParts/AndroidManifest.xml
+++ b/DeviceParts/AndroidManifest.xml
@@ -70,7 +70,7 @@
android:icon="@drawable/ic_glove_tile"
android:label="@string/glove_mode_title"
android:permission="android.permission.BIND_QUICK_SETTINGS_TILE"
- android:exported="false">
+ android:exported="true">
<intent-filter>
<action
android:name="android.service.quicksettings.action.QS_TILE"/>
@@ -81,7 +81,7 @@
android:icon="@drawable/ic_volume_ringer"
android:label="@string/volume_mode"
android:permission="android.permission.BIND_QUICK_SETTINGS_TILE"
- android:exported="false">
+ android:exported="true">
<intent-filter>
<action android:name="android.service.quicksettings.action.QS_TILE" />
</intent-filter>
@@ -91,7 +91,7 @@
android:icon="@drawable/ic_refresh_rate"
android:label="@string/refresh_rate_title"
android:permission="android.permission.BIND_QUICK_SETTINGS_TILE"
- android:exported="false">
+ android:exported="true">
<intent-filter>
<action
android:name="android.service.quicksettings.action.QS_TILE"/>